The Brooks Men’s Ghost 17 is designed as a versatile, everyday shoe suitable for runners and walkers seeking reliable comfort. It offers a well-balanced fit with a snug but adaptable upper that comfortably wraps your foot without feeling tight. A standout feature is the enhanced cushioning, due to added DNA Loft v3 foam in both the heel and forefoot, providing a soft, lightweight feel that helps reduce foot fatigue during long walks or runs.

The shoe delivers neutral arch support, which benefits those without specific overpronation or underpronation issues. Breathability is strong thanks to a double jacquard air mesh upper, keeping feet cool and dry even during intense activities. Flexibility is enhanced with midsole flex grooves that encourage smooth movement and natural transitions, making the shoe feel responsive and gentle on your joints. Despite the cushioning, the shoe remains relatively light and won’t weigh you down.

Durability is supported by a rubber outsole made with recycled silica, offering good traction and long-lasting wear on various surfaces. While the shoe excels in neutral support, those needing high arch or motion control support might consider other options. Additionally, some users may prefer a firmer feel underfoot, as the cushioning leans toward the softer side. The Brooks Ghost 17 combines comfort, breathability, and durability, making it a strong choice for men seeking a comfortable shoe for everyday running, walking, or gym use.

The Hoka Men's Bondi 9 is designed with comfort in mind, particularly for men prioritizing cushioning and support. Its engineered mesh upper enhances breathability, keeping feet cooler during wear, while incorporating 55% recycled polyester adds an eco-friendly aspect.

The midsole is crafted from ethylene vinyl acetate, known for providing soft cushioning that absorbs impact effectively, making this shoe a good choice for those on their feet a lot or needing extra shock absorption. Weighing about 3 pounds, it is heavier than many running or walking shoes, which might feel less nimble for those preferring ultra-light footwear. The fit is generally true to size, and Hoka’s reputation suggests decent arch support.

Flexibility is moderate; the thick sole offers stability but may limit some foot movement. Durability appears solid due to quality materials, though heavier cushioning can wear down faster with heavy use. The Bondi 9 is well suited for men seeking maximum comfort through cushioning and breathability, especially if they accept a bit of extra weight and desire a shoe supporting extended wear during walking or casual activities.

Buying Guide for the Best Most Comfortable Shoes For Men

When it comes to picking the most comfortable shoes for men, it's important to consider several key factors that will ensure you get the best fit for your needs. Comfort in shoes is influenced by various elements such as the type of activity you'll be doing, your foot shape, and any specific foot issues you might have. By understanding and evaluating these key specifications, you can make an informed decision and find the perfect pair of shoes that will keep your feet happy all day long.
FitFit is crucial because a shoe that doesn't fit well can cause discomfort, blisters, and even long-term foot problems. Shoes should have enough room in the toe box to wiggle your toes, a snug fit around the heel to prevent slipping, and should not pinch or squeeze any part of your foot. To find the right fit, try shoes on at the end of the day when your feet are at their largest, and consider the type of socks you'll be wearing with them.
Arch SupportArch support is important because it helps distribute pressure evenly across your feet and provides stability. Shoes with good arch support can prevent foot pain and conditions like plantar fasciitis. Depending on your foot type, you may need different levels of arch support: high arches need more cushioning, flat feet need more support, and neutral arches need moderate support. Choose shoes that match your arch type for optimal comfort.
CushioningCushioning refers to the padding inside the shoe that absorbs shock and provides comfort. It's important because it reduces the impact on your feet and joints, especially during high-impact activities like running or walking. Shoes with more cushioning are ideal for those who spend a lot of time on their feet or have joint issues. For everyday wear, moderate cushioning is usually sufficient, while athletic shoes may require more.
BreathabilityBreathability is the shoe's ability to allow air to circulate, keeping your feet cool and dry. This is important to prevent sweat and odor, and to maintain overall foot health. Shoes made from breathable materials like mesh or leather are ideal for hot weather or intense activities. If you have sweaty feet or live in a warm climate, prioritize shoes with good ventilation.
WeightWeight refers to how heavy the shoe feels on your foot. Lighter shoes are generally more comfortable for long periods of wear and can reduce fatigue. For activities like running or walking, lightweight shoes are preferable as they allow for more natural movement. However, for activities that require more stability, such as hiking, slightly heavier shoes with more support might be necessary.
FlexibilityFlexibility is the shoe's ability to bend and move with your foot. This is important for natural foot movement and overall comfort. Shoes that are too stiff can cause discomfort and restrict movement, while overly flexible shoes may not provide enough support. Look for shoes that offer a good balance of flexibility and support, especially if you need them for activities that involve a lot of movement.
DurabilityDurability refers to how long the shoes will last and maintain their comfort and support. This is important because durable shoes provide long-term value and consistent comfort. Shoes made from high-quality materials and with good construction tend to be more durable. Consider how often you'll be wearing the shoes and for what activities, and choose a pair that can withstand your usage.
